School Psychologist at Therapy summary:

A School Psychologist conducts psychological assessments and develops individualized education plans (IEPs) to support students' academic, social, and emotional needs. They coll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, provide crisis support and training for school staff, and maintain detailed documentation of student progress. This role requires proper certification and a commitment to fostering a supportive, inclusive school environment.

School Psychologist Key Responsibilities:

  • Psychological Assessments : Conduct comprehensive evaluations of cognitive, emotional, adaptive, and behavioral functioning using a range of standardized tests.
  • IEP & 504 Plan Support : Develop and consult on individualized education plans (IEPs) and 504 plans based on assessment data. Create evidence-based interventions and strategies.
  • Crisis Support & Training : Provide crisis support during emergencies and offer training to school staff on mental health, behavior management, and instructional strategies.
  • Documentation & Reporting : Maintain accurate, confidential records of assessments, interventions, and progress. Prepare detailed reports for IEP meetings, evaluations, and other necessary documentation.
  • Multidisciplinary Collaboration : Actively participate in team meetings to review and plan student interventions.

School Psychologist Qualifications:

  • Certification:  Department of Education School Psychologist Certification in the state where services are delivered
